The Roots of the American Value that Emphasizes Personal Achievement

The American value that emphasizes personal achievement has its roots in the country’s early settlers. The pioneers who left their homes and families to settle in a new land had to be resilient and self-sufficient to survive in the harsh wilderness. This spirit of independence and self-reliance became the foundation for the American value of personal achievement.

Another factor that contributed to this value is the country’s history of immigration. Throughout history, millions of immigrants have come to America seeking better opportunities and a chance at a better life. The idea of starting from scratch and building a better future through hard work has become the quintessential American story, and it continues to inspire new immigrants to this day.

Impact on American Society

The value of personal achievement has had a profound impact on American society. It has fueled innovations and breakthroughs in science, technology, and the arts. The United States is home to many of the world’s most successful entrepreneurs, inventors, and artists who have achieved great success through their hard work and determination.

Additionally, the American value that emphasizes personal achievement has contributed to the country’s economic growth. The country’s entrepreneurial spirit and emphasis on individual success have created a culture of innovation and creativity that has driven economic growth. Despite the challenges that come with economic downturns, the value of personal achievement has motivated Americans to keep moving forward and finding new ways to succeed.
